引言
随着互联网的普及和信息技术的发展,网络安全问题日益凸显。DDoS攻击作为一种常见的网络攻击手段,对个人、企业和国家都构成了严重威胁。本文将深入解析DDoS攻击的原理、类型、危害以及应对策略,帮助读者更好地了解这一网络战场的无形威胁。
DDoS攻击概述
1. 什么是DDoS攻击?
DDoS攻击(Distributed Denial of Service攻击)即分布式拒绝服务攻击,是指攻击者通过控制大量僵尸网络(Botnet)对目标系统进行洪水般的访问请求,导致目标系统资源耗尽,无法正常提供服务。
2. DDoS攻击的原理
DDoS攻击主要利用了网络带宽、系统资源等限制,通过以下步骤实现:
- 僵尸网络构建:攻击者通过病毒、木马等方式感染大量计算机,使其成为僵尸机。
- 控制僵尸机:攻击者通过命令与控制(C&C)中心对僵尸机进行远程控制。
- 发起攻击:攻击者指挥僵尸机向目标系统发送大量请求,导致目标系统资源耗尽。
DDoS攻击的类型
1. 体积型攻击(Volume-based Attacks)
体积型攻击主要利用网络带宽限制,通过大量数据包对目标系统进行攻击。常见类型包括:
- UDP Flood:利用UDP协议的特性,发送大量UDP数据包。
- ICMP Flood:利用ICMP协议的特性,发送大量ICMP数据包。
- SYN Flood:利用TCP协议的特性,发送大量SYN请求。
2. 速率型攻击(Rate-based Attacks)
速率型攻击主要利用目标系统处理请求的能力限制,通过快速发送请求对目标系统进行攻击。常见类型包括:
- HTTP Flood:利用HTTP协议的特性,发送大量HTTP请求。
- DNS Amplification:利用DNS服务器的特性,发送大量DNS请求。
3. 应用层攻击(Application Layer Attacks)
应用层攻击主要针对目标系统的应用程序,通过发送恶意请求对目标系统进行攻击。常见类型包括:
- SQL Injection:利用SQL数据库漏洞,发送恶意SQL语句。
- Cross-Site Scripting(XSS):利用Web浏览器漏洞,执行恶意脚本。
DDoS攻击的危害
1. 经济损失
DDoS攻击可能导致企业网站、在线服务瘫痪,造成经济损失。
2. 声誉受损
DDoS攻击可能导致企业声誉受损,影响客户信任。
3. 网络安全漏洞暴露
DDoS攻击可能暴露目标系统的网络安全漏洞,为后续攻击提供便利。
DDoS攻击的应对策略
1. 预防措施
- 加强网络安全防护:定期更新操作系统、应用程序和补丁,防止病毒、木马感染。
- 部署防火墙和入侵检测系统:监控网络流量,及时发现并阻止恶意攻击。
- 限制访问权限:严格控制用户权限,防止内部攻击。
2. 应急措施
- 流量清洗:利用第三方DDoS清洗服务,过滤恶意流量。
- 备份数据:定期备份数据,确保数据安全。
- 应急预案:制定应急预案,确保在攻击发生时能够迅速响应。
3. 法律手段
- 收集证据:收集攻击证据,为后续法律诉讼提供依据。
- 报警求助:向公安机关报案,寻求法律援助。
结论
DDoS攻击作为一种常见的网络攻击手段,对网络安全构成了严重威胁。了解DDoS攻击的原理、类型、危害以及应对策略,有助于我们更好地应对这一无形威胁,保障网络安全。
